有的人覺得《聖經》裡記載這種哥哥強姦妹妹的亂倫之舉,實在很羞恥。其他宗教的書,哪會記載不倫之事?這就是《聖經》與其他經書不同之處,人寫的書都要高舉自己,隱藏自己的不義;但《聖經》卻反應出人類最真實的一面,讓人看到自己的本相,污穢的內心和罪的本性,以及神的公義和審判,容忍和慈愛。世人都追求愛,但是世人說的愛,往往只是情慾。慾火攻心時,卻誤以為那就是愛,以致於悲劇不斷地發生。

從暗嫩對她瑪的貪念,到他接受損友約拿達的建議,一點都不顧惜她瑪所作的舉動,我們可以明白,那只是一種人性的佔有慾,和愛完全無關。有的女性喜歡上一個男人時,也會想盡辦法,讓他背負上責任,以致於不得不和她結婚。這種異性之間的吸引原本是神賜給人極為美麗的禮物,但是當人只想到自己,而不為對方著想時,就變成害人的藉口。而世間極為可怕的武器,便是美其名為“愛”,其實只是貪念和自私的產品。

大衛身為父親,對兒女的認識卻甚為淺薄。王宮裡有那麼多宮女和僕人,豈需要一個公主去侍候她哥哥的飲食嗎?這不合常理的要求,大衛竟然答應了。她瑪毫無防備,被同父異母的哥哥欺負了。可怕的還在後頭,暗嫩親近了她瑪之後,竟把她趕出去了。這裡面有“愛”嗎?世人口中的“愛”是什麼?就是發生性關係,然後呢?沒有了。

1 Corinthians 12:1-3 (NIV)
1  Now about spiritual gifts, brothers, I do not want you to be ignorant.
2  You know that when you were pagans, somehow or other you were influenced and led astray to mute idols.
3  Therefore I tell you that no one who is speaking by the Spirit of God says, “Jesus be cursed,” and no one can say, “Jesus is Lord,” except by the Holy Spirit.

On verses 1-3:  Have you ever seen people engaging in some spiritual activity and wondered if that activity is really from God or not?  In 1 Corinthians 12:1-3, Paul gives one good guideline in helping you discern whether a spiritual activity is from God or is demonic.  The question to ask is: as the people are engaging in this activity, what are they saying about Jesus Christ?  Are they exalting Jesus as Lord?  Or, are they cursing Jesus and/or outright dishonouring Him?  If they are exalting Jesus as Lord as they do this activity, if the fruit is that Jesus is glorified through this activity, this should suggest to you that God’s Spirit is involved in some way.  But if they are cursing Jesus or dishonouring Him as they do this activity, it suggests that this activity is not from the Holy Spirit.  As Paul writes in 1 Corinthians 12:3: “Therefore I tell you that no one who is speaking by the Spirit of God says, “Jesus be cursed,” and no one can say, “Jesus is Lord,” except by the Holy Spirit.”

In deciding what to think of any controversial matter, always bring it back to Jesus.  It’s all about Him in the end.

讀了大衛王犯罪,卻沒有讀〈詩篇〉51篇,在感覺上是不完整的。〈詩篇〉51篇是大衛被拿單指責後所做的懺悔詩。大衛王縱情於聲色之娛,以致犯罪了都沒有感覺。但是在先知拿單指責之後,有如醍醐灌頂,一下子醒悟過來,明白自己犯了大錯,得罪了神,立刻認罪。這就是大衛王和掃羅的不同。在撒母耳的指責下,掃羅不但不認錯,還繼續為自己辯護,以致於神棄絕他。但是大衛一點就明,並且立刻認罪,因此得到神的饒恕。很多人因為〈詩篇〉51篇而得到幫助,在犯錯之後,也用這詩篇作為自己的禱告。更有許多作曲家為這詩篇譜曲,讓我們可以有更深的感受。

大衛相信神是慈愛的神,因此求神的慈愛憐恤他,塗抹他的過犯。又求神洗除淨盡他的罪孽。因為他知道他犯罪了,並且他肯認罪。不肯承認自己有罪的人,就沒有辦法享受到赦罪之恩,只能像掃羅一樣,天天活在罪的腐蝕之中,被自己心靈的黑暗折磨到失去平安。惟有知罪認罪的人,才能得到神的赦罪之恩,脫離罪的重擔。

大罪不僅知道自己的過犯,並且他經常想到他所犯的罪。當我們犯罪時,第一個得罪的是神,其次才是人。表面上好像先得罪人,其實心裡起意時,已經得罪了神。因此當聖靈責備我們時,我們就就明白何為神的公義。在神的公義裡,不容許有任何污點。所以我們在神的面前,怎能自以為正?在聖靈的光照裡,大衛更看清他在母親懷胎時就有罪了。大衛是否感受到那自亞當和夏娃來的罪性呢?

這世界上除了神,沒有任何人或靈界的存在物有赦免的權柄和恩典。神要的不是表面的乾淨,而是內裡的誠實。只有神,可以潔淨我們的罪,洗滌我們,使我們比雪更白。在舊約裡的除罪儀式多使用牛膝草,現在我們知道那些舊約的儀式裡,所指向的、所喻表的,正是耶穌基督的寶血。因為〈希伯來書〉的作者說:“按著律法,凡物差不多都是用血潔淨的,若不流血,罪就不得赦免了。(來9:22)” 基督用自己的血,只一次進入聖所,成了永遠贖罪的事。(來9:12)。

1 Corinthians 11:17-22 (NIV)
17  In the following directives I have no praise for you, for your meetings do more harm than good.
18  In the first place, I hear that when you come together as a church, there are divisions among you, and to some extent I believe it.
19  No doubt there have to be differences among you to show which of you have God’s approval.
20  When you come together, it is not the Lord’s Supper you eat,
21  for as you eat, each of you goes ahead without waiting for anybody else. One remains hungry, another gets drunk.
22  Don’t you have homes to eat and drink in? Or do you despise the church of God and humiliate those who have nothing? What shall I say to you? Shall I praise you for this? Certainly not!

On verses 17-22:  Here Paul tackles the next problem he notices in his church in Corinth.  It’s that when people ate the Lord’s Supper (also known as communion), they would do it for the wrong reasons.  Instead of treating communion as a time to solemnly and thankfully remember Christ’s death on the cross, they treated it as an all you can eat food and drink fest.  Instead of waiting for one another and making sure that everyone had a chance to participate, some in the Corinthian church would rush to consume as much of the bread and wine as they could, leaving nothing left over for people who came after them (v21-22).

假如是一個平常人犯罪,可能有朋友或家人會出來指責,可是大衛高高在上,又有約押幫他遮掩,又有誰知道他的陰謀?誰知道他使壞?神差遣先知拿單去見大衛。假如拿單直接對大衛說,他犯姦淫和謀殺,你想大衛王會有怎樣的反應?輕則把他趕出去,重則永遠不再見他的面,這樣就無法完成神給他的任務了。神給拿單什麼任務呢?就是讓大衛知罪。怎樣讓一個高高在上,有權勢的人知罪呢?不用一點小技巧是不行的。拿單講了一個富戶欺負窮人的故事給大衛聽。大衛聽得義怒填胸,立刻下了判語。這時拿單的話好像一根大鎚打下去:“你就是那人!”

神說:“一,我膏你做以色列的王;二,救你脫離掃羅的手;三,將你主人的家業賜給你,包括你主人的妻。主人若是指掃羅,主人的妻有可能就是掃羅的妻亞希暖了。四,若是不夠,神還可以加倍賜福,你何必做壞事來奪取呢?”這也是神對我們說的話,一樣兩樣三樣的祝福,若是不夠,再向神要。我們怎樣都不必用自己的手去強豪取,用神所不喜悅的手段為自己爭取利益。

神給大衛的刑罰極重,第一個刑罰是拿走他兒子的性命,第二個刑罰是極大的咒詛:刀劍必永不離開他的家。神要從大衛家中興起禍患攻擊大衛,必在大衛眼前把他的妃嬪賜給別人,他在日光之下就與她們同寢。這事應驗在大衛的三子押沙龍身上。神說:“你在暗中行這事,我卻要在以色列眾人面前,日光之下,報應你。”這句話是神一直在使用的審判,跟隨主的人若以為可以在暗中行不義,神必在眾人面前報應他。看看有多少牧師、神父、傳道人在暗中做了不義之事,都成了社會的頭條新聞。神不怕失面子,反而,祂要讓世人知道,祂必管教祂的兒女,不容許他們暗中行惡。好讓世人曉得耶和華神是個公義的神,與罪惡誓不兩立。

1 Corinthians 10:23-24 (NIV)
23  “Everything is permissible”–but not everything is beneficial. “Everything is permissible”–but not everything is constructive.
24  Nobody should seek his own good, but the good of others.

On verses 23-24:  “Everything is permissible” may have been a common saying during Paul’s time.  The saying was possibly used by some in Paul’s church in Corinth as a licence for them to do whatever they want, claiming that as believers they were free to do anything.  Paul challenges this “everything is permissible” way of thinking by encouraging his Christian brothers and sisters to think and live on a higher level.  Instead of just focusing on what I am free to do, I should even more think about what impact my actions have (i.e. what benefit my actions bring to myself and others, what harm my actions do to myself and others).  Instead of just seeking my own good, I am to seek the good of others.  Christians are called to this higher, more unselfish, more productive level of living.  In the verses that follow, Paul will illustrate what that looks like when it comes to a hot issue during Paul’s time, which is eating food sacrificed to idols.

在〈歷代志〉上廿章,記載著約押再次打敗亞捫人,打下了他們的首都拉巴,奪了亞捫王的金冠冕,滅了他們各城的居民。回到耶路撒冷的大衛,真是志得意滿,意氣風發。此時的大衛,真是不可一世啊!以色列的國勢如日中天,各國都來稱臣;外面有幹將約押,裡面歌舞昇平,大衛開始享受人生,睡到自然醒,太陽竟已平西!保羅說:“因我什麼時候軟弱,什麼時候就剛強了”(林後12:10b)。在這裡,我們要轉過來看這句話:“因我什麼時候剛強,什麼時候就軟弱了”。此時正是大衛自覺最剛強的時候,卻也是他最軟弱的時候。

大衛在躲避掃羅時就已經左娶一個右娶一個,在希伯崙做猶大王時,已經有了七個妻子六個兒子;到了耶路撒冷更是后妃滿庭院,兒女滿天飛。情慾,是大衛人生中最大的弱點,因為他不知道何時要終止這樣的遊戲。他不知道這個弱點會帶給他人生最大的污點,也不知道這個弱點將會把他拖入何等的深淵,帶給他的家族何等的咒詛。大衛王以為性關係是一件很隨便的事,所以當他看上拔示巴之後,就一心一意想和她上床。至於上床後可能發生的事,他完全不去想。很自然地,拔示巴懷孕了。這時大衛要負責任嗎?沒有,他要拔示巴的丈夫烏利亞回來承擔這個責任。他只想要神不知鬼不覺地偷吃,可是天不從人願。

烏利亞是個盡忠職守的將士,當他想到約押和其他戰士們都在田野裡安營或住在棚裡,就不肯回家與妻子同寢。大衛試了兩次,想要灌醉他,使他失去理智,沒想到這個人如此忠心,寧可與大衛的僕人睡在宮門外,就是不肯回家。大衛想栽贓的計劃不成功,頓生殺機。一個有勇有謀如大衛的人,若要做壞事,那真是可怕。大衛寫了一封信,叫約押想辦法讓烏利亞戰死在前線,要讓烏利亞死得很自然,讓人看不出一點謀殺的跡象。大衛被情慾所矇敞,竟然為了遮蓋自己的罪過,而殺害一個對他忠心耿耿的將士。烏利亞帶著那封致己於非命的信回到戰場。

1 Corinthians 10:1-13 (NIV)
1  For I do not want you to be ignorant of the fact, brothers, that our forefathers were all under the cloud and that they all passed through the sea.
2  They were all baptized into Moses in the cloud and in the sea.
3  They all ate the same spiritual food
4  and drank the same spiritual drink; for they drank from the spiritual rock that accompanied them, and that rock was Christ.
5  Nevertheless, God was not pleased with most of them; their bodies were scattered over the desert…….

On verses 1-11:  Here Paul recalls the time when the Israelites, under Moses’ leadership, were escaping Egypt and wandering in the desert on their way to the promised land.  Back then, the Israelites considered themselves to be God’s people and experienced incredible miracles from God.  They “were all under the cloud” (v1), meaning that God led those Israelites by a pillar of cloud (Exodus 13:21).  They “all passed through the sea” (v1), referring to how God amazingly led those Israelites through the Red Sea in Exodus 14:21-31.  Paul compares these experiences that the Israelites had with the pillar of cloud and the Red Sea to a baptism (v3).  They received special spiritual food (v3-4), which Paul attributes to Jesus Christ Himself, extrapolating that Jesus Christ Himself was with these Israelites during this time and was the source of the spiritual food and drank they consumed.

〈箴言〉十七章20節說:“心存邪僻的尋不著好處,舌弄是非的陷在禍患中”。亞捫人的王哈嫩不識好歹,大衛因他父喪,派人去慰問他,他反而聽從小人之言,以小人之心度君子之腹,侮辱大衛的臣僕:剃去他們一半的鬍鬚,又割斷他們下半截的衣服,使他們露出下體。這樣的作法使他們和以色列人結了仇恨,本來可以和睦相交,只因為做得不得體,以致為亞捫人招來極大的禍患。

文革批鬥風盛行時,也有類似的做法:把人的頭髮剃一半、留一半,這樣的髮型,就叫“陰陽頭”。一般是剃光左邊、留下右邊頭髮;因為黑五類、牛鬼蛇神等人都被劃歸左中右的“右”裡面。有些人甚至對眉毛也同樣剃一半、留一半。在一些遺留的民俗裡,只有對小偷、妓女、敗壞門風的婦女,才採用這樣踐踏人格尊嚴的方法代替肉刑。剃髮之刑稱為髠(音:困)刑,是中國上古五刑之一,把人的頭髮全部剃掉或部份剃掉。現代人流行標新立異,有的人故意把頭髮剃掉一半,覺得很標新立意,可能沒想到這是屬於恥辱刑的刑罰。在魏晉南北朝時,佛教徒剃光頭,又不結婚,被認為大不孝,被稱為髠人。許多民族,包括以色列人,都認為鬍鬚是男性尊嚴的象徵,在神賜給以色列的律法中,禁止男人剃掉“兩鬢的頭髮” (指耳朵前邊和眼睛之間的毛髮),也不可刮掉鬍鬚的兩端(利19:27/21:5),因為那是外邦人的宗教習俗。

至於割斷下半截的衣服,使他們露出下體,那就更侮辱人了。因為下體是人最隱私之處,大衛迎約櫃時跳舞到忘情,不小心露出下體,就被米甲輕視了。更何況整半截的衣服被削掉,堂堂男子漢怎能受此大辱?大衛一聽到這消息,立刻派人去接他們,並且讓他們到耶利哥去住,等鬍鬚長起再回去。這是大衛對下屬的體貼,但是亞捫人從此就知道他們有禍了,因為做了令人憎惡的事。
